Stanley Ray Cox. age 77 years, of Whitley City, Kentucky died Friday, June 26, 2026 at the Continued Care Hospital at Baptist Health Corbin.
He was born in Whitley City, Kentucky on November 1, 1948 the son of the late Sheriff Andrew "Andy" Cox and Louise (Strunk) Cox. Stan had owned and operated Stan's Used Cars, was a two term Magistrate, had hauled coal, and was a member of the Lower Hickory Grove Baptist Church. He enjoyed hunting, fishing, watching boxing and NASCAR, but his biggest joy in life were his grandchildren and great grandchildren.
In addition to his parents, he is preceded in death by his brother, Kenneth Cox; and sisters, Geraldine Cox, and Barbara Maxwell.
Survivors include his wife, Anna Lou (Jones) Cox of Whitley City, Kentucky; sons, Kenneth Ray Cox and Russell Andrew Cox and wife, Sherri both of Whitley City, Kentucky; grandchildren, Brittany Kidd (Matt),Shawn Frazee (Arizona), Cody Ray Cox, Olivia Jones (Alex), and Jessica Cox; great grandchildren, Isabella Kidd, Marley Kidd, Paisley Kidd, Emmalynn Kidd, Lorelai Kidd, and Nora Frazee; sisters, Fayrene Keith of Pine Knot, Kentucky and Brenda Butler of Revelo, Kentucky; and numerous nieces and nephews he considered his own.
Funeral Services will be held 11am Tuesday, June 30, 2026 at the McCreary County Funeral Home with Bro. Mike Casada and Bro. Mark Sewell officiating. Burial will follow in the McCreary County Memorial Gardens. The family will receive friends after 6pm Monday, June 29, 2026 at the Funeral Home.
McCreary County Funeral Home entrusted with the arrangements.
